You’ll need to use seconds when dealing with the sleep timer. This tutorial shows you how to use the Windows Task Scheduler to start a shutdown sequence for a Windows 10 computer at a specific time. The S stands for shutdown and the T for time. I have always wanted to influence the switch-on and switch-off times and the operating time of the PC, even if Windows logs them, the automatic switch-off times when to shut down are practical! If you want the computer to shut down in an hour, you’ll need to type the following command: shutdown -s -t 3600.
